subject: Traveling in Ontario? What you need to know about Ticks and Lyme Disease [print this page]


If you have been in any of the areas known to contain Lyme disease carrying deer ticks, watch out for the following symptoms: fever, headache, muscle and joint pains, fatigue and a skin rash in the shape of a bull's eye. If you are exhibiting these symptoms, let your doctor know immediately.
